Custom Wall Mounted Coat Hanger

In Tutorial by admin

This custom coat hanger was made to wrap around two walls at the entry door of the house. It holds 4 double coat hooks and the thick trim piece at the top offers storage for small objects. The coved trim piece is a cool thing to make and it offers a really nice look a wide range of applications.

Mahogany GoPro Camera Pole

In Tutorial by admin

GoPro camera pole turned from a single piece of mahogany with grip made from 550 Paracord. The paracord adds a very comfortable grip but is also great for emergency situations – 24ft total on the handle.

Simple Floating Display Shelves

In Tutorial by admin

Display shelves made to hold an antique wood plane/tool collection. These shelves are simply made from a left over oak door frame. Each one of the shelves is supported by a couple of small aluminum angles that hide in a grove on the back of the shelves.
